Sustainability and on-farm experiments: ways to exploit participatory and systems concepts

This paper attempts to rethink on-farm experimentation (OFE) in the light of farmer participatory approaches. It claims that a new protocol for OFE must involve a resource systems approach with the aim of improving the sustainability of the whole farming system through the increased integration and recycling of on-farm resources. This protocol will have three major elements: resource inventory and analysis; exposure to alternative resource use techniques; and, monitoring and evaluation of farming system transformation.

Farmer-first qualitive methods: farmers' diagrams for improving methods of experimental design in integrated farming systems

This paper presents examples of how farmers' diagrams put farmers' ideas and knowledge first in on-farm research priority setting, experimental layouts, and integrated farming-system design. Although they concern the integration of aquaculture and agriculture, these procedures are just as useful for those wanting to integrate agroforestry, livestock, or any new enterprise into the farming system. It advances the idea that farmers' diagrams can improve field methods in on-farm research.

Farmer-based methods: farmers' diagrams for improving methods of experimental design in integrated farming systems

This paper describes a method of farmer participation which aims at more sustainable farming systems. In this method groups of farmers draw conceptual models on paper or on the ground using sticks, seeds, ash, or whatever is to hand to improve on-farm experimental design. Material flow models help farmers see how diverse enterprises can be integrated. Examples from India, Bangladesh, Vietnam and Malawi are given. Farmers' drawings foster two-way communication between researchers and farmers.
